How can you tell if chicken isn’t cooked? If you’re unsure whether the chicken you’ve cooked is safe to eat, there are several signs to look out for. Firstly, check the internal temperature of the chicken using a meat thermometer. Chicken should reach a temperature of 165°F (74°C) in the thickest part to ensure it’s[…]

Question: How hot should my gas grill be for chicken? When it comes to grilling chicken on a gas grill, the optimal temperature for cooking is around 425-450°F (218-232°C). This high heat helps to sear the outside of the chicken, locking in moisture and preventing it from sticking to the grill grates. At the same[…]
